| 15 | /** | |
| 16 | * The LOGICAL BLOCK ADDRESS field specifies the LBA of the first logical block accessed by this command. | |
| 17 | * <p> | |
| 18 | * If the specified LBA exceeds the capacity of the medium, then the device server shall terminate the command with | |
| 19 | * CHECK CONDITION status with the sense key set to ILLEGAL REQUEST and the additional sense code set to LOGICAL | |
| 20 | * BLOCK ADDRESS OUT OF RANGE. | |
| 21 | * | |
| 22 | * @see #partialMediumIndicator | |
| 23 | */ | |
| 24 | protected final long logicalBlockAddress; | |
| 25 | ||
| 26 | /** | |
| 27 | * A partial medium indicator (PMI) bit set to zero specifies that the device server return information on the last | |
| 28 | * logical block on the direct-access block device. | |
| 29 | * <p> | |
| 30 | * A PMI bit set to one specifies that the device server return information on the last logical block after that | |
| 31 | * specified in the LOGICAL BLOCK ADDRESS field before a substantial vendor specific delay in data transfer may be | |
| 32 | * encountered. | |
| 33 | * <p> | |
| 34 | * The LOGICAL BLOCK ADDRESS field shall be set to zero if the PMI bit is set to zero. If the PMI bit is set to zero | |
| 35 | * and the LOGICAL BLOCK ADDRESS field is not set to zero, then the device server shall terminate the command with | |
| 36 | * CHECK CONDITION status with the sense key set to ILLEGAL REQUEST and the additional sense code set to INVALID | |
| 37 | * FIELD IN CDB. | |
| 38 | * | |
| 39 | * @see #logicalBlockAddress | |
| 40 | */ | |
| 41 | protected final boolean partialMediumIndicator; | |
